In this in vitro study, the H2110 non-small cell lung cancer cell line (heterozygous for a G340L mutation) was shown to be susceptible to imatinib and dasatinib monotherapies. This line showed a significant reduction in colony formation (P = 0.0001) and MTT assay, which tests for NADH activity (P < 0.001), with imatinib vs vehicle treatment. A significant reduction in colony formation (P < 0.001) with dasatinib treatment vs vehicle was also observed. There was no significant difference in a lung cancer cell line without a known driver (H2126) nor in an immortalized bronchial epithelial line (Beas-2B) with either drug treatment in colony forming and MTT assays. Moreover, a significant increase in cytotoxicity was noted with siRNA facilitated depletion of ABL1 (P < 0.001) with no significant change in H2126 or Beas-2B lines supporting ABL1 as the primary drug target.
